The Role
Based in Glasgow, you will lead the development and delivery of high-quality renewable energy projects. You will manage individual projects through the construction phase and into operation, while supporting senior leadership on strategic tasks.
Key Responsibilities:
- Project Management: Lead pre-construction and construction activities, including planning condition discharge and HSE compliance.
- Contracting: Procure, negotiate, and administer contracts, tracking performance and managing payment processes.
- Grid & Engineering: Manage grid agreement interfaces and general engineering activities.
- Stakeholder Engagement: Liaise with regulators, statutory consultees, landowners, and local communities.
- Financial Oversight: Monitor project progress, financial management, and project economics.
- Lifecycle Management: Undertake development and operational works to maintain a holistic view of the project life cycle.
Education, Experience & Skills:
- Qualifications: Degree-level qualification in Project Management, Engineering, or Planning.
- Experience: Minimum of 5 years in the renewable energy industry, specifically working on Solar PV, Battery Storage (BESS), or Onshore Wind.
- Technical Knowledge: Strong understanding of UK consenting processes and CDM Regulations.
- Contractual Expertise: Proven experience in contract negotiation and administration.
- Software Proficiency: Experienced in technical tools such as AutoCAD, GIS, or PVSyst.
- Commercial Acumen: Ability to translate complex technical details into commercial impacts and propose creative solutions.
